Seven-time Olympic medalist Simone Biles has been confirmed as a keynote speaker for the 2023 Global Wellness Summit in Qatar, taking place from 6-9 November.

Widely regarded as one of the most gifted gymnasts of all time, Biles is the most decorated gymnast in history with 32 Olympic and World Championship medals under her belt.

Having represented Team USA at the Olympics in 2016 (Rio de Janeiro) and 2020 (Tokyo), the 26-year-old athlete is also the first American woman to win seven national all-around titles and the first female gymnast to earn three consecutive World All-Around titles.

In recent years, Biles has established herself as an ambassador of mental health and used her platform to champion the importance of prioritising mental wellbeing.

Her association with the topic was highlighted following her decision to withdraw from the Tokyo Olympics’ Women’s Individual All-Round Final to focus on her mental health.

In a press conference shortly after, she said: “I say put mental health first. Because if you don't, then you're not going to enjoy your sport and you're not going to succeed as much as you want to.

“It's okay sometimes to even sit out the big competitions to focus on yourself because it shows how strong of a competitor and person that you really are – rather than just battle through it."

Susie Ellis, GWS chair and CEO, believes Biles is a great fit for the summit.

“Simone's dedication to mental health as well as physical health is so aligned with the wellness industry,” she commented.

Registration for the 2023 summit is now open.

The GWS host sponsor for 2023 is Doha-based Msheireb Properties, considered one of Qatar's leading sustainable property developers. The event itself will take place at Msheireb Downtown Doha.

Summit delegates can opt for a pre- or post-Summit visit to Zulal Wellness Resort by Chiva-Som, a Msheireb Property development on the northern coast of Qatar that blends traditional Arabic and Islamic medicine with holistic health and wellbeing philosophy.
